Yield: 10 Crepes | Preparation Time: 10 minutes | Start to finish: 30 minutes
What better treat to enjoy on a slow Sunday morning than a batch of apple stuffed crepes.
1 Cup Flour
1 Tablespoon Sugar
3 Each Eggs
2 Cups Milk, 2% Lowfat
1/4 Stick Butter, for Frying
1 Can Apple Pie Filling W/ Cinnamon, 20 Oz. *recipe Helper, Or your favorite fruit, cut into bite-size pieces.

1. Open can of apples and scoop into a microwavable medium mixing bowl. Use a spoon and cut apple pieces into bite-size chunks. Cover and heat in microwave 1 minute, stir and heat another 30 seconds. Set aside.
2. In a small mixing bowl add flour, sugar and eggs. Whisk until well blended.
3. Slowly add in the milk stirring constantly until smooth.
4. In an 8″ frying pan, heat butter until melted then pour in less than a 1/4 cup of batter and tilt the pan in a circular motion to spread out the batter evenly.
5. Cook about 2 minutes and loosen with spatula and flip. Cook another 2 minutes.
6. Flip pan upside down to drop crepe onto a serving dish. Spoon about 2-3 tablespoons of apples about an 1″ from the side of the crepe. Then roll crepe around apples.
7. Repeat steps 4, 5 & 6 until the desired number of crepes are made. Batter recipe should yield 10 crepes.
8. Top with Whipped Cream and/or syrup, if desired.
